I am not sure how the earthquake recovery is going in Puerto Rico, but we have enjoyed checking out the fort in San Juan, walking through the shopping area, and trying local food. As a teen, my son enjoyed Royal's teen groups on the ship. I'd recommend you have a plan for communicating with each other on the shop -- like notes in the room, designated meeting times for meals, etc. Getting familiar with the ship is easy to do on line -- check out the deck plans. https://www.royalcaribbean.com/cruise-ships/freedom-of-the-seas/deck-plans/1860/02 When you settle on excursions for any destinations, remember to book online in advance to get a better price.
